    @davetoms63  8 ปีที่แล้ว

    i no longer use the ears. I now use a Jim stepp type knot right on the platform... i sheared off one of the ears being over aggressive on the camming over. make sure you support the hollow tube so it does not dent with weight on it... i filled that part with bindi bondo. always keep a tether attached and tight.... Kept me from falling. i also add a second strap to mine when I'm at height

  • @HeavyFOC
    @HeavyFOC 5 ปีที่แล้ว +1

    Very nice platform! However, with all due respect, I would run my webbing through differently gaining more friction through the platform itself. Over time, with many times camming over the seat to lock it in place, the ears will develop tiny stress fractures and eventually fail.
